How they compare
Australia currently reports 99.0% against 99.0% in Belarus, a difference of 0.0%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Australia ahead.
Australia ranks 29th and Belarus ranks 29th of 193 countries.
Australia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Australia | Belarus |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 97.8% | 90.6% | 7.2% | Australia |
| 2010s | 98.8% | 97.9% | 0.9% | Australia |
| 2020s | 99.0% | 99.0% | 0.0% | — |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
